Newsom welcomes Texas Democrats who fled to foil Trump’s redistricting plan

SACRAMENTO — California grew to become middle stage for the nationwide political struggle over Home seats Friday when Gov. Gavin Newsom welcomed Democratic lawmakers from Texas who fled their house state to foil President Trump’s plans to redraw congressional districts.

California lawmakers plan to reply with their very own plan to gerrymander districts to favor Democrats and neutralize any Republican seats gained in Texas in 2026, with a proposed map anticipated to change into public subsequent week, Newsom stated at a information convention after assembly with the lawmakers.

“Make no mistake, California is transferring ahead,” the governor stated. “We’re speaking about emergency measures to answer what’s occurring in Texas, and we are going to nullify what occurs in Texas.”

He famous that whereas Democrats nonetheless assist the state’s unbiased redistricting fee, they have to counter Trump’s plan in GOP-led states to provide their occasion a greater probability in subsequent yr’s midterm election.

“They drew first blood,” he later added of Republicans.

Requested in regards to the gathering, a Trump administration spokesperson stated Newsom was searching for the limelight to additional his political ambitions.

“Gavin Newsom is a loser of the best order and he won’t ever be president, irrespective of how onerous he prostitutes himself to the press,” stated the spokesperson, Steven Cheung.

Friday marked the second time in two weeks that Texas Democrats have stood subsequent to Newsom on the California governor’s mansion and warned that Republican efforts to attract a brand new map of their state would dilute the ability of Black and brown voters.

The Texas Democrats hoped that their departure would depart the state Legislature with too few members current to vary the map in a particular session. They face $500 fines for every day of absence, in addition to threats of arrest and removing from workplace by Gov. Greg Abbott and different Texas GOP officers. Among the Democratic lawmakers have been evacuated from a Chicago lodge the place they have been staying after a bomb menace Wednesday.

“We are actually dealing with threats — the menace that we’re going to lose our jobs, the specter of monetary wreck, the menace that we’ll be hunted down as our colleagues sit on their fingers and stay silent, as all of us get private threats to our lives,” stated Texas state Rep. Ann Johnson, one among six Texas Democrats on the information convention, who was amongst these evacuated from the Chicago lodge. “We as Democrats are standing up to make sure that the voices of each voter is lifted up on this subsequent election, and that the following election isn’t stolen from them.”

Former Home Speaker Nancy Pelosi (D-San Francisco); Rep. Zoe Lofgren (D-San José), chair of the California Democratic congressional delegation; California Senate President Professional Tem Mike McGuire (D-Healdsburg); state Meeting Speaker Robert Rivas (D-Hollister) and different elected officers joined the assembly in a present of unity as California Democrats try to persuade their very own state’s voters to struggle again.

Pelosi famous that the state’s congressional delegation is united in backing the redistricting proposal to counter Trump.

“The president has paved over the Rose Backyard. He’s paved over freedom of speech. He’s paved over freedom of training, [an] unbiased judiciary, the rule of legislation,” Pelosi stated. “He’s gone too far. We won’t let him pave over free and honest elections in our nation, beginning with what he’s attempting to do in Texas.”

She countered an argument some have made — that two wrongs don’t make a proper.

“That is self-defense for our democracy,” she stated.

The California plan requires the state Legislature to approve a constitutional modification establishing new congressional voting districts crafted to make GOP members weak.

Passage of the invoice would lead to a particular election on Nov. 4, with California voters deciding whether or not the state ought to quickly pause the congressional boundaries created by an unbiased redistricting fee in 2021 and undertake new maps for the 2026, 2028 and 2030 elections.

If authorized by voters, the measure would come with a “set off” specifying that it could take impact provided that Texas or different Republican-led states comply with by with redrawing their maps to spice up GOP seats earlier than the midterm election. California would revert to its present redistricting legislation after the following census and earlier than the 2032 election.

A minimum of up to now, California voters seem unsure about whether or not they need to swap Newsom’s plan for the unbiased redistricting system they beforehand adopted on the poll field.

An Emerson School ballot discovered assist for redrawing California’s congressional map at 33% and opposition at 25%. The survey of 1,000 registered voters, performed Aug. 4 and 5, discovered that 42% have been undecided.

Newsom has expressed confidence that California voters will again his plan, which he’s casting as a rebuttal to Trump’s efforts to “rig” the midterm elections.

“I’m assured we’ll get it when individuals know what it’s and what it’s not, and I feel, on the finish of the day, they perceive what’s at stake,” Newsom stated Thursday.

Newsom argues that California’s course of is extra clear than Trump’s as a result of voters right here will see the map and determine whether or not the state ought to go ahead with it.

To meet Trump’s request for 5 further seats, Abbott is making an attempt to redraw Home districts in Texas by a state legislative course of that doesn’t require voter approval. It’s unclear what’s going to occur in Austin, with Democrats decided to dam the trouble and the governor and different Texas Republicans insisting they’ll hold urgent it.

The present particular session ends Aug. 19. However in an interview with NBC Information on Thursday night, Abbott vowed “to name particular session after particular session after particular session with the identical agenda gadgets on there.”

Along with arrest on civil warrants, the Democrats are dealing with threats of being faraway from workplace. Direct-deposit funds to the legislators have been curtailed, forcing them to choose up their checks in particular person on the state capitol in Austin or go with out the cash.

The redistricting struggle has strengthened Newsom’s nationwide platform as a possible 2028 presidential contender and bolstered his popularity as a Democrat prepared to take the struggle to Trump and his allies.

Since Trump took workplace in January, Newsom had been strolling a tremendous line between calling out the president and dealing with him in hopes of having the ability to be a part of collectively to rebuild from the California wildfires.

However Newsom took a tough line after Trump deployed the Nationwide Guard throughout federal immigration raids in Los Angeles in June, prompting the governor and his administration to way more aggressively resist the president’s agenda.
